P R I O R I T I E S AND T A R G E T S

LEARNERS DEVELOPMENT

A. To conduct regular evaluation of learner performance.B. To participate in the division, regional and national level

contests.C. To organize the Supreme Student Government and Academic

and non-Academic school organizations.D. To conduct NAT Review to fourth year learners.E. To conduct programs, convocations and activities that will

enhance and showcase individual skills and talents.

TEACHER’S DEVELOPMENT

A. To conduct regular meeting to teachers for information and updates at least once a month or if need arises.

B. To encourage teachers to attend seminars and workshops in the different learning areas for development and updates and/or take masteral degree.

C. To conduct school-based training program.D. Encourage and support teachers to initiate joint projects.E. Allow teachers to manage their own decision-making

committeesF. Allocate resources to answer their needs in the learner

achievementG. Provide opportunities outside the school for teachers to

develop their leadership skills.H. Create a fruitful, unstressful and joyous environment where

love, justice and understanding will prevail.

PHYSICAL FACILITIES

1. To complete the concrete perimeter fencing of the school.2. To construct room for Guidance Office and Prefect of

Discipline’s Office3. To complete the ground leveling and improvement.4. To sustain the vegetable garden inside the school.5. To construct new building for Senior High School.6. Completion of the Pathway7. To transfer the school gate to new location.

SCHOOL – COMMUNITY PARTNERSHIP

1. To schedule a General PTA Meeting at least three to four times in a year or as the need arises.

2. To get involved in all community activities.3. To attend the Barangay Council’s beginning of the year session

to gain support through its IRA funds to be used for school projects.

4. Attend Barangay Assembly to share information to the community.

5. To conduct home visitation for gathering information from the parents regarding their children’s strengths and weaknesses shown in the school.

6. To revive the reading program to be handled by Language teachers.

7. Enlist the support of community organizations to help raise funds and resources for learning.

8. To ensure BSP/GSP Participation in school, district, division, and council wide encampment and jamborette.

9. To encourage participation of the Pantawid Pamilya recipients in all school activities.

10. To engage barangay officials in the school reading remediation or intervention.

11. To mobilize the community to support the full implementation of Enhance basic education curriculum K to 12.

12. To intensify the Alumni involvement in the implementation of the school thrusts and programs and ADM – OHP.
